OFFLINE Mode provides access to the Initialize, Self-Diagnosis, and other
features built into the GP. You will need to change the GP to OFFLINE
mode before you can use any of these features.
OFFLINE mode is unavailable in a completely new GP until the
necessary Screen Data has been transfered from the screen
editor software. Be sure the GP's power cord is plugged in
and no images are displayed on the GP screen. When data is
transferred from your PC to the GP, the necessary System
Data will be sent.
To INITIALIZE the setup or run SELF-DIAGNOSIS in the GP unit, trans-
ferring to the OFFLINE mode becomes necessary. There are two ways to
enter OFFLINE mode; first, immediately after plugging in the GP's power
cord, and second, by using the Force Reset feature.
Touch the upper left-hand corner of the GP screen within 10 seconds of
plugging in the GP's power cord.
